Ral's restaurant at UP Technohub is a popular spot for office workers to unwind and enjoy affordable drinks. The atmosphere is always lively, with friendly staff and live music on certain nights. While the buffet options may be limited, customers can still enjoy quality food and service. Personal favorites include cheese sticks, street balls, and crispy pata. Overall, Ral's is a great choice for a casual hangout with friends after a long day at work.

Ral's offers an eat-all-you-can buffet for lunch and dinner. It is relatively inexpensive if you don't mind a limited four- or five-course selection. The dishes on offer are usually Filipino dishes such as kare-kare, menudo, chicken pork adobo, and bistek. The quality is almost always just average. The place is always neat and clean though, and the waitstaff friendly and attentive. facebook.com

Another watering hole of the Barkada's a place to be after office, this is always jam packed by call center agents within the Technohub, Their Pica Pica is good. I like the Crispy Calamares, Nachos, Lumpiang shanghai (pewede na) but not much of the Cheese sticks.  Always best with bucketful of Ice Cold beers. Good price and friendly staff.

If you work at Technohub, Ral's is the nearest beer spot. Which is why we have flocked here frequently. They also serve all-you-can-eat breakfast, served buffet style, but do not expect. It's less than 200 pesos so you get what you are paying for. Staff is attentive and friendly.
